This recipe delivers luscious, intensely flavorful condensed milk in a fraction of the traditional time.
The trick? A generous splash of heavy cream. It acts as a sort of insurance policy, preventing the milk from scorching and allowing me to increase the heat. This reduces the cooking time from hours to a mere 45 minutes – a game-changer for me, and I'm sure it will be for you too. The resulting condensed milk is undeniably superior to store-bought versions. It’s thicker, creamier, more intensely flavorful, with a rich, caramel-like undertone that hints at hours of slow simmering, even though it took a mere fraction of the time. Beyond the Basics: Exploring Flavor Variations
The beauty of this recipe lies in its adaptability. While the base recipe is fantastic on its own, it serves as a perfect springboard for endless culinary explorations. I've experimented with various flavor infusions, and the possibilities are limitless. Imagine the rich depth of a chai spice version, with warm cinnamon, fragrant cardamom, and a subtle hint of pepper. Or the decadent sweetness of a homemade dulce de leche, created by the magic of baking soda, lending it that distinctive caramel color and flavor. Even adding a hint of fresh ginger or rosemary creates unique and exciting twists.
I've also discovered a delightful shortcut to making an incredible homemade soft serve ice cream, starting with this quick condensed milk as a base. The pure, creamy flavor is unbelievable, far surpassing the texture and taste of any store-bought soft serve. The possibilities are truly endless; a simple vanilla bean pod can transform the milk into something incredibly luxurious.
